## Authentication

The Larkspur partner SFTP drop authenticates via the internal Gatewright relay, not direct key exchange. If the nightly pull from Cobaltine Logistics fails with an auth error, restart the relay worker before escalating. The relay itself authenticates to the drop-sync service with an API key, rotated quarterly by the platform team. Use the key below for manual relay calls.

app token of hawif-tahaf = zpat11_gv0qkZoHQzB

Minutes — management meeting, Durnell Fabrication, circulated to branch managers. Attendees reviewed the second-source supplier search for the Karvex resin line. Three candidates shortlisted; site audits begin next month in the Morwick district. Procurement to present cost comparisons at the next session. Branch managers asked to flag any quality incidents promptly. One confidential item was minuted below.

confidential, kahop-yahap: Project Weniel slips by six weeks because of the staffing delay.

Handover note — Q3 cash-flow forecast

Welcome aboard, Daria. The Q3 forecast for Meridale Foods is mostly done; receivables from the Kelsmont contract land in week six, so don't panic at the mid-quarter dip. Torvald in treasury keeps the model — he'll walk you through the assumptions. Watch the packaging supplier prepayments; they've drifted upward two quarters running. One more thing you should see before the Thursday review.

internal memo for bawep-hahip: Headcount on the Praael team goes from 54 to 93 by the end of September. Gross margin on Praael came in at 27 percent against a plan of 62 percent.

The tax-rate lookup cache in the Breva checkout service worries me. Entries are keyed only by region code, so a stale or poisoned entry would apply the wrong rate to every order in that region until expiry. Please verify: TTLs are short enough to bound exposure, negative lookups aren't cached, and the refresh path revalidates against the signed rate feed rather than trusting upstream blindly. Also confirm eviction is size-bounded so an attacker can't churn the keyspace. Current cache settings for review:

limits module of yagaf-yajef:
RATE_LIMITS = {
    "novwyn": 950,
    "wenath": 428,
    "prawyn": 413,
    "gorvan": 539,
    "praael": 870,
    "drumir": 113,
    "gordor": 439,
}